Well we spent the evening shopping. All the dealers that list SX models in stock, have none. Very disappointing. We found an EX model in dark moss that we liked. After an initial low ball trade, numbers started going up, as well as mandatory add ons. They wanted Full sticker plus $1395 for an interior protection package (and a little more) which they said is on all cars the sell. We were willing to do that. Then they came back with a better trade number, and tried slipping in a $2895 exterior protection package including coverage for scratches and dings. The sales girl was adamant that this we needed, and I told her we don't need it and won't accept it. We walked. Started researching the Palisade last night, and will try buying one today. If we get the same BS, we not buying either. Maybe 3-6 months reality will set in on these and deals will get much better. It's not a 2020 GT500.
